Design

When you think of a pram, a pushchair or buggy, it's safe to say that most people will immediately think of 4-wheel models. This could be due to the fact that they sport an easier to maneuver design and often offer an even bigger shopping basket. There are also 3-wheel options that offer the same stability but with a more movable shape.

The ability to turn quickly around corners and navigate them is a great benefit of 3 wheel pushchairs. This extra maneuverability is provided due to the close proximity of the front and rear wheels. They are an excellent option in situations where you will be navigating obstacles like high kerbs and tree roots. Some 3-wheeled pushchairs have a locking feature that locks the front wheel in place when you are on smoother terrain.

Most travel systems consist of the pushchair that can be snapped onto a Group 0+ (suitable for babies as young as) car seat. This means you'll be able to transfer your child from the car to the pushchair and back again without disruption - it's as simple as that! This is great if you're going to be driving a lot and walking with your baby since it doesn't require you to get your child out and then bring them back again.

Some 3-wheeled pushchairs can be made to look like 4-wheelers by adding small 'dummy wheels' at the front. This gives stability and also adds a bit of weight. However, the triangular design still allows for plenty of maneuverability. They are a favorite choice for parents who wish to use their pushchair on rough terrains in the outdoors and bumpy urban streets.
